Lionel Messi retires from international soccer after leading Argentina to 2026 FIFA World Cup final

Lionel Messi officially announced Monday he was retiring from international soccer.

Messi has been the face of Argentina soccer since he started playing for the squad in 2005 when he was just 18 years old.

DOWNLOAD NOW! "It was a decision that hurt — and still hurts deeply — but I understand that the time has come," Messi said in a post on his Instagram.

"I swear to you that I always gave it my all— not just in these last few years when we won everything, but before that too; I always fought and left everything on the field for this jersey, to bring you joy and make you feel proud to be Argentine through football." Considered to be one of the greatest soccer players ever, Messi solidified that notion in 2022 when he led Argentina to a World Cup title.

He nearly did it again this summer as Argentina made the final but fell to Spain in extra time.

He will finish his international career as Argentina’s leading goal scorer , playing in six World Cups and capturing two Copa América titles for his country.

He scored 98 goals on the international stage for Argentina.

He was the FIFA World Cup Golden Ball winner in 2014 and 2022, won the FIFA World Cup Silver Ball in 2026 and the FIFA World Cup Silver Boot in 2022.

While his Argentina career comes to a close, he’s still performing at a high level in Major League Soccer .

Messi joined Inter Miami in 2023 and immediately took the U.S. league by storm.
